What a Wonderful Day

Joel A. Erickson (2005) • English

Primary Scripture: John 14:2

Verse 1

Oh, praise the Lord for His love! I have a mansion above, In that bright, beautiful land, Where one day I shall ever stand.

Chorus

What a wonderful day that shall be, When Christ my Savior I’ll see! When in that city fair with beauties rare A song I’ll sing, a crown I’ll wear, His praise declare fore’er and e’er!

Verse 2

I have a hope that is sure, One that I mean to secure; I’ll follow Jesus each day, So that to me, “Well done,”

Verse 3

He’ll say. This life here soon will be o’er, Then on a happier shore I’ll join my Lord’s blood-bought band, Walk with Him always hand in hand.
